Source: CNet

The build quality and keyboard on the Toshiba Satellite P755 don't impress, but there's a powerful processor at its heart and the graphics card will tackle all but the most demanding games. If you're looking for a gaming machine that you can feasibly carry around -- and can ignore the above issues -- the P755 might be worth a look.

Source: Comp Reviews

The Toshiba Satellite P755D-S5266 does a fairly good job at balancing features and price. For roughly $700, it comes equipped with a quad core processor, Blu-ray drive, large 640GB hard drive and even comes with a USB 3.0 port. The downside is that the AMD Fusion processor falls behind slightly more expensive Core i5 based laptops but does provide better integrated graphics.

Source: Laptop Mag

The $949 Toshiba Satellite P755-S5272 offers great processing power along with a crisp screen and loud and rich audio. However, poor battery life and weak graphics performance keep this notebook from being one of our favorites. We're also not fans of the finish on this laptop. While you give up a Blu-ray drive, the $899 HP Pavilion dv6t offers better graphics, a nicer design, and longer battery life. The P755 is worth a look for those who crave lots of CPU muscle and serious multimedia chops, but you can do better.

Source: Geek.com

Priced right around $700 for this build, the Toshiba Satellite P755 is a great mid-range machine for the money. The laptop was able to handle complex assignments in Adobe Lightroom with ease, and at 5.44 pounds wasn’t too heavy to lug around in a messenger bag. If you are looking for a laptop, meaning not an Ultrabook or a desktop replacement, the P755 is well worth considering.

Source: notebookforums.com

You'll probably want to play games with this unit, which I'm happy to say the unit has no problems with in the games I tried out. Left 4 Dead 2 and Unreal Tournament 3, some of the most graphically intensive multiplayer games popular currently, had no problem at all running at max settings on the machine at its native resolution, and it was able to handle the single player Crysis similarly as well. The graphics card is DirectX 11 capable, and should run anything new coming out for the foreseeable future. The LCD seems responsive enough to play directly on, too, so there shouldn’t be a lot of ghosting when gaming. Altogether, the machine seems a powerful enough choice to handle most anything currently, for less than $1000.

Toshiba: Toshiba Corporation is a Japanese conglomerate or technology group. The company was established in 1939 and in 1978 Toshiba became the official company name. The company's products and services include power, industrial and social infrastructure systems, elevators and escalators, electronic components, semiconductors, hard drives, printers, batteries, lighting, logistics and information technology. Toshiba was one of the largest manufacturers of personal computers, consumer electronics, home appliances and medical equipment.

AMD Radeon HD 6520G:
Integrated processor graphics card (in the A6-Series of Llano APUs) without dedicated graphics memory and only 320 of the 400 shader cores.
Intel HD Graphics (Sandy Bridge): Processor graphics card which is integrated in the Sandy Bridge Pentium and Celeron processors. Similar to the desktop HD Graphics 2000 and not related to the old Arrandale processor graphics with the same name.
Intel HD Graphics 2000: Integrated graphics card in the Intel Sandy Bridge processors (Core ix-2xxx). The 2000 is the slower, internally GT1 called, version with 6 Execution Units (EUs).
Intel HD Graphics 3000: Integrated graphics card in the Intel Sandy Bridge processors (Core ix-2xxx). The HD 3000 is the faster (internally GT2 called) version with 12 Execution Units (EUs).

Intel Core i5:
2410M:
Dual-core processor based on the Sandy Bridge architecture with an integrated graphics card and dual-channel DDR3 memory controller. The CPU is clocked at 2.3 GHz (Turbo Boost 2.6-2.9 GHz) and the GPU at 650 (1200 MHz Turbo).
AMD AMD A-Series:
A6-3400M: Llano quad-core APU clocked at 1.4-2.3 GHz (Turbo Core) featuring an integrated Radeon 6520G (320 cores, 400MHz) graphics card.
Intel Core i7: The Intel Core i7 for laptops is based on the LG1156 Core i5/i7 CPU for desktops. The base clock speed of the CPUs is relatively low, but because of a huge Turbo mode, the cores can dynamically overclock to up to 3.2 GHz (920XM). Therefore, the CPU can be as fast as high clocked dual-core CPUs (using single threaded applications) but still offer the advantage of 4 cores. Because of the large TDP of 45 W / 55 W, the CPU is only intended for large laptops.
2630QM: Fast Quad-core processor based on the Sandy Bridge architecture with an integrated graphics card and dual-channel DDR3 memory controller.
2670QM: Fast Quad-core processor clocked at 2.2-3.1 GHz based on the Sandy Bridge architecture with an integrated graphics card and dual-channel DDR3 memory controller.
Intel Core i3:
2330M:
Dual-core processor based on the Sandy Bridge architecture with an integrated graphics card and dual-channel DDR3 memory controller. The CPU is clocked at 2.2 GHz and features the Turbo Boost 2.0 only for the graphics card (650/1100MHz).
